About N-(5-chloro-2,4-dimethoxyphenyl)-2-[1-(2-ethoxyphenyl)tetrazol-5-yl]sulfanylacetamide
N-(5-chloro-2,4-dimethoxyphenyl)-2-[1-(2-ethoxyphenyl)tetrazol-5-yl]sulfanylacetamide (PubChem CID 36534099) has the molecular formula C19H20ClN5O4S
and a molecular weight of 449.92 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is N-(5-chloro-2,4-dimethoxyphenyl)-2-[1-(2-ethoxyphenyl)tetrazol-5-yl]sulfanylacetamide.

What is the SMILES notation for N-(5-chloro-2,4-dimethoxyphenyl)-2-[1-(2-ethoxyphenyl)tetrazol-5-yl]sulfanylacetamide?
The canonical SMILES for N-(5-chloro-2,4-dimethoxyphenyl)-2-[1-(2-ethoxyphenyl)tetrazol-5-yl]sulfanylacetamide is CCOc1ccccc1-n1nnnc1SCC(=O)Nc1cc(Cl)c(OC)cc1OC.
What is the InChIKey of N-(5-chloro-2,4-dimethoxyphenyl)-2-[1-(2-ethoxyphenyl)tetrazol-5-yl]sulfanylacetamide?
The InChIKey is VVTPKXIZUXDNSH-UHFFFAOYS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C19H20ClN5O4S/c1-4-29-15-8-6-5-7-14(15)25-19(22-23-24-25)30-11-18(26)21-13-9-12(20)16(27-2)10-17(13)28-3/h5-10H,4,11H2,1-3H3,(H,21,26).
What are the key properties of N-(5-chloro-2,4-dimethoxyphenyl)-2-[1-(2-ethoxyphenyl)tetrazol-5-yl]sulfanylacetamide?
N-(5-chloro-2,4-dimethoxyphenyl)-2-[1-(2-ethoxyphenyl)tetrazol-5-yl]sulfanylacetamide has a molecular weight of 449.92 g/mol, XLogP of 3.46, 9 rotatable bonds, 1 hydrogen bond donors, and 9 hydrogen bond acceptors.
